Francis Ngannou isn't sending mixed signals ... he wants a rematch with Tyson Fury next, and if that means waiting a few months until The Gypsy King fights Oleksandr Usyk, he tells TMZ Sports that's exactly what he'll do!
The 37-year-old combat sports superstar joined Michael Babcock on the "TMZ Sports" show (airs weeknights on FS1) ... where the guys talked about Francis' future in the ring now that he's the hottest commodity in the sport.
"I would be willing to wait [for Fury to fight Usyk]. I know that they are going to fight, they had a contract already, so they are going to fight sometime in February instead of December 23, which is my fault," Ngannou said smiling ... "I shouldn't have cut him. He would've fought December 23, and maybe we would've run it back early next year."
Of course, Francis is referring to the cut he opened up on Tyson's head ... a big reason he won't be able to turn around and fight in less than 2 months. The cut has to heal.
So, a fight with Fury, barring the Usyk bout completely falling apart, will not happen until, at earliest, mid-2024.
In the meantime, Anthony Joshua, through his promoter Eddie Hearn, has said he's down to fight The Predator in Saudi Arabia on December 28. We asked Ngannou if he was interested.
"First of all, it's too soon. Secondly, my focus, as boxing is concerned, is a rematch with Tyson. That's the most important thing for me right now, everything else for boxing comes after."
In addition to AJ, Deontay Wilder and Joseph Parker are names that have been thrown out as possible future opponents for Ngannou.
All this doesn't necessarily mean Francis won't fight before Fury ... he just won't box. Remember, Ngannou is signed to PFL (as a fighter and Chairman of PFL Africa).

PFL CEO Peter Murray Talks Future Plans For Ngannou ... Wilder Fight On Table
-
Exclusive
- 25 shares
Francis Ngannou signed with PFL earlier this year, and now the promotion has arguably the hottest combat sports star in the world ... so, what's the plan? We asked PFL's CEO, Peter Murray.
"In 2024 [Ngannou] will absolutely make his debut with PFL, and he'll return to the cage and MMA and we're putting that fight together as we speak," Murray told TMZ Sports just days after the Fury fight.
Remember, 37-year-old Ngannou signed with Professional Fighters League in May 2023 ... to a deal that allows him to fight MMA, while also taking boxing matches outside the promotion (hence the Fury fight). Francis will also serve as the chairman of PFL Africa.
Clearly, there are some big potential fights out there ... we asked Peter which were on his radar.
"Francis wants Jon Jones, and Jon Jones wants Francis. Francis wants Stipe [Miocic], and Stipe wants Francis. And there's a conversation going on with Deontay Wilder, whether it's boxing, whether it's modified rules. That could be exciting, so that's a real consideration."
Obviously, there are some massive hurdles when you're talking about Francis vs. Jon or Stipe ... as both men are signed to the UFC. Dana White, in the past, hasn't been open to cross-promotion fights, and the UFC honcho and Francis aren't exactly on the best terms right now.
So, we'll see.
On the other hand, Wilder would seemingly be a lot easier of a fight to make ... and it'd be a highly anticipated matchup pitting arguably the hardest-punching boxer vs. the hardest-punching MMA fighter!
38-year-old Wilder last fought in October 2022 ... knicking out Robert Helenius in the very first round of their bout in Brooklyn. 42 of Deontay's 43 wins have come by knockout.

Shawn "Showtime" Porter was impressed by Francis Ngannou's boxing debut against Tyson Fury last week ... telling TMZ Sports he could see the former UFC legend having a successful boxing career in the heavyweight division.
ICYMI, Ngannou lost by split decision to Fury (34-0-1, 24 KOs) on Oct. 28 in Saudi Arabia ... and even though it was his first boxing match ever, Francis put on a good performance, including a knockdown in the 3rd round.
"Unfortunately, even though Ngannou showed himself, again, to be very strong, showed himself to be prepared for this fight, he also showed he does not have enough boxing mechanics to win enough rounds to beat Tyson Fury," Porter said.
Shawn -- who won 31 fights in the welter/middleweight division -- believes Ngannou's execution could make him a decent heavyweight boxer in the future ... once he gets a couple of fights under his belt and some familiarity with the sport.
"His lack of experience showed because there were rounds where he essentially did zero to win those rounds," Porter said.
"If he's able to find a pace, he's gonna get some heavyweight fighters some trouble because he's big enough to fight there, he showed he's strong enough to fight there and the guy is athletic. He got skills!"
Even Ngannous's age (37) doesn't stop Porter from believing he can be tough in boxing ... saying fighters don't even get to their prime until their mid-30s and heavyweights age slower than other weight classes.
However, Porter -- who became a boxing analyst after retiring in 2021 -- does point out that Fury didn't fight hard either ... but he's not taking anything away from Ngannou's debut.
"He underperformed," Porter said about Fury. "He wasn't prepared for this fight."
Porter isn't the only one who believes Fury didn't come ready ... undefeated boxer Shakur Stevenson told us the same thing, saying Tyson was "off that night."

Bill Bidwill Jr. -- the former Arizona Cardinals exec who's the brother of the NFL team's current owner, Michael Bidwill -- was a bloody mess following an alleged fight with his wife earlier this year ... new police video, obtained by TMZ Sports, shows.
In the footage, you can see officers responded to Bill's Paradise Valley, Ariz. residence at around 6 PM on June 9 following a report of domestic violence ... they came into immediate contact with Bill, who appeared to be bleeding profusely from his face area.
Bill can be heard in the video -- captured on Paradise Valley Police Dept. body cameras -- telling officers his wife, Nicole Bidwill, had just roughed him up following an altercation over some carpet installation.
"She was very upset at me," said Bill, who continuously wiped blood from his head with a large towel.
"I'm sitting on the couch, and she's screaming at me. And I was trying to not escalate because she has a very bad temper."

"And then she started hitting me, and I just started defending myself."
Bill told an officer Nicole "must have hit" him "a hundred times," adding that the strikes were thrown with force. He also said that during the altercation, she picked up a glass cup full of beer and shattered it over his forehead.
"That cut me here," he told a cop.
Bill added that as he tried to get away, Nicole grabbed him and was "just beating the s*** out of me."
Bill, however, later told cops he did not want them to arrest his wife. Instead, he told them to take him into custody -- explaining, "She is not going to tolerate that well."
Meanwhile, cops also interviewed Nicole at the scene ... though she appeared to be far less cooperative with law enforcement than her husband.
She, at first, didn't want to get off the hood of a car she was lying on. She later didn't want to answer questions, telling officers she wanted to wait for her daughter, who's an attorney.
And, when cops placed her under arrest, she didn't want to walk to their squad cars -- so they carried her by her arms and legs.
As we reported, Nicole was booked on a charge of assault ... though, according to a police report, Bill did not want to press charges.
Bill served as the vice president of the Cardinals for several years when his dad, Bill Bidwill Sr., owned the team ... and in 2019, he reportedly helped take over ownership following Sr.'s passing. He does not, however, currently have any role with the team.
